Transaction 85a16f57875f2d304f6ff58f84f89a6b61cc93d86202deadce118135e9bbbac3

1 Input
2 Outputs
  • 85a16f57875f2d304f6ff58f84f89a6b61cc93d86202deadce118135e9bbbac3:0
  • value  3260862
    address  3Mbv33rx3JYAZ5sXcf6K4PBHD7GzWTdRfp
  • 85a16f57875f2d304f6ff58f84f89a6b61cc93d86202deadce118135e9bbbac3:1
  • value  821881
    address  1Fu23Ww98KGchDaVY6zbNw4CYnCsKqPkAw